Abu Dhabi: President His Highness Shaikh Khalifa Bin Zayed Al Nahyan was briefed by Abdul Rahman Bin Hamad Al Attiyah, Secretary-General of the Gulf Cooperation Council (GCC) on the preparations for the 10th Consultative Summit of the GCC leaders to be held in Dammam on Tuesday.

Al Attiyah said that he updated Shaikh Khalifa on the arrangements for the summit during a meeting in Abu Dhabi yesterday.

Al Attiyah said that the summit would follow up on the implementation of the decisions made earlier by the council, mirroring the keenness of the leaders in enhancing the joint march in the best interest of the GCC citizens.

He expressed pride on the strategic partnership agreement between the UAE, Qatar and Oman within the framework of Dolphin Energy project.

He said it would strengthen the relations between the GCC countries.
